Bonanza Slot: A Gold-Mining Adventure From Big Time Gaming

Released in 2016 by Big Time Gaming, Bonanza is widely credited with launching the Megaways revolution in online slots. Set against a rugged open-pit gold mine, the game pairs a hand-drawn cartoon aesthetic with a pounding rock soundtrack that keeps the energy high throughout every spin. The reels are laid out across a six-reel grid where each reel can display anywhere from two to seven symbols, while a horizontal strip running across the top of the screen adds an extra four symbols per spin. This combination means that the number of active ways to win shifts dynamically on every spin, reaching a maximum of 117,649 Megaways. The theme draws on classic gold-rush imagery — gems, gold nuggets, dynamite sticks, and playing-card royals — giving the game a timeless charm that continues to attract new players years after its original launch.

Bonus Features and Special Mechanics

Bonanza is packed with features that work together to create extended winning sequences. The most important mechanic is the Reactions system (also called Cascading Reels): winning symbols explode and are replaced by new ones falling from above, allowing multiple wins from a single paid spin. During the base game, landing four or more scatter letters spelling G-O-L-D anywhere on the reels or the horizontal strip triggers the Free Spins round. Inside Free Spins you begin with 12 spins, and each additional scatter that lands adds five more. The star of the feature is the unlimited win multiplier: it starts at 1x and increases by one with every Reaction that occurs, with no ceiling placed on how high it can climb. A separate Unlimited Win Multiplier can therefore compound across many cascades, which is what gives Bonanza its reputation for producing large swings in a single bonus round.

RTP, Volatility, and What to Expect

Bonanza carries a published return-to-player rate of approximately 96%, which sits comfortably in line with industry averages for video slots. Volatility is rated high, meaning that winning sessions tend to be infrequent but can be significant when they do occur. The theoretical maximum win is listed at 10,000x the stake. Because of the high variance profile, session results can vary widely: many spins will return little or nothing, while the Free Spins feature with an escalating multiplier can occasionally produce outsized payouts. Frequently asked questions

What is the maximum number of ways to win in Bonanza?

Bonanza can produce up to 117,649 Megaways per spin. This number changes dynamically on every spin because each of the six main reels displays a random number of symbols between two and seven, and the horizontal top strip contributes four additional positions.

How is the Free Spins feature triggered in Bonanza?

The Free Spins round begins when four scatter symbols spelling G-O-L-D land anywhere across the main reels or the top horizontal strip simultaneously. You start with 12 free spins, and each extra scatter symbol that appears during the feature adds five additional spins.

Does the unlimited multiplier carry over between free spins?

No. The win multiplier resets to 1x at the beginning of each individual free spin. However, within a single spin it grows by one for every Reaction (cascade) that occurs, and there is no cap on how high it can climb during that spin.
